Abstract

The utility model discloses a kind of system ensemble of utilizing incineration of refuse flyash to prepare green concrete.Described system comprises cement storage bin, stone warehouse, sand warehouse, cement-weighting tank, stone test tank, sand test tank, water metering device, additive metering device, concrete mixer, Vertical Mill, flying dust warehouse and flying dust test tank.The utility model system combines the grinding treating processes of incineration of refuse flyash and concrete production process, separate grinding processing treatment process and the transferring storage storehouse of incineration of refuse flyash have been reduced, thereby reduced contacting of incineration of refuse flyash and external environment, can effectively alleviate the pollution of incineration of refuse flyash to environment.

Background technology
For incineration of refuse flyash, processing, is mainly at present to adopt certain technique means to solidify, and reaches consumer waste filling and embedding and pollutes after control criterion, then carry out landfill disposal.In fact or by incineration of refuse flyash such processing mode is processed as a kind of waste, does not reasonably utilize the advantage of this waste of incineration of refuse flyash.
According to chemical composition analysis, in incineration of refuse flyash, contain a lot of cement class materials (main component is Si, Ca, Al etc.), the cement in can Substitute For Partial concrete.Incineration of refuse flyash is milled down to particle diameter and is less than 100 orders, can be used as the toughener of high-strength/super high strength concrete, when saving cement, can improve concrete intensity, and improve largely concrete workability and endurance quality, recycling treatment incineration of refuse flyash, not only economy but also environmental protection.

For realizing above-mentioned utility model object, the utility model adopts following technical scheme:
A kind of system ensemble of utilizing incineration of refuse flyash to prepare green concrete, comprise cement storage bin, stone warehouse, sand warehouse, cement-weighting tank, stone test tank, sand test tank, water metering device, additive metering device and concrete mixer, described system also comprises Vertical Mill, flying dust warehouse and flying dust test tank, and described Vertical Mill, flying dust warehouse and flying dust test tank are connected successively; Described cement storage bin is connected with cement-weighting tank, and stone warehouse is connected with stone test tank, and sand warehouse is connected with sand test tank; Described flying dust test tank, cement-weighting tank, stone test tank, sand test tank, water metering device and additive metering device are connected with concrete mixer respectively.
According to said system, utilize incineration of refuse flyash to prepare the concrete technology of green concrete as follows:
Incineration of refuse flyash is less than after 100 orders by carry out grinding particle diameter in Vertical Mill, is transported in airtight flying dust warehouse and stores;
While producing concrete, flying dust is transported to flying dust test tank from flying dust warehouse, and cement is transported to cement-weighting tank from cement storage bin, and sand is transported to sand test tank from sand warehouse, and stone is transported to stone test tank from stone warehouse; Cement, sand, stone, incineration of refuse flyash, water and admixture join in concrete mixer and stir respectively after measuring, and finally obtain fresh concrete.
